Transaction 20468df18f4fe1684525b64907eee581ac9e663b2160529a5ceebcb62126ff1c

1 Input
2 Outputs
  • 20468df18f4fe1684525b64907eee581ac9e663b2160529a5ceebcb62126ff1c:0
  • value  24231263
    address  37Rr1EC4vTW1VrfF42PGfrV8TBrYbVPPWL
  • 20468df18f4fe1684525b64907eee581ac9e663b2160529a5ceebcb62126ff1c:1
  • value  96754876
    address  3L93gYgR51a7YT49Y2QVy7KNznHmkdcNHa